A PROLIFIC shoplifter has been banned from every self-service store in Burnley.
Blackburn magistrates imposed a criminal behaviour order on Stephen Peter Hoskin after hearing he is currently serving a prison sentence for 10 offences of shoplifting.
Under the order Hoskin, 45, of Thorn Street, Burnley, is banned from entering any self-service store in the town centre or on the surrounding retail parks and the Spar shop on Todmorden Road.
Adrian Hollanby, prosecuting, said the order was necessary to curtail the defendant’s repetitive offending.
“He has become a nuisance to shop owners and their staff,” said Mr Hollanby.
Nick Dearing, defending, said Hoskin’s problems related to his use of class A drugs and the need to steal to fund his habit.
“He accepts he has stolen repeatedly from these shops over recent years and doesn’t oppose the order,” said Mr Dearing.
